PCG participates at the 10th Santacruzan in the Cathedral of Our Lady of the Angels

LOS ANGELES – The officers and staff of the Philippine Consulate General in Los Angeles attended the 10th Archdiocesan Filipino Marian Celebration of “Santacruzan” held on May 11 at the Cathedral of Our Lady of the Angels in downtown Los Angeles.

Rev. Alex Aclan of Los Angeles led the Eucharistic celebration with the auxiliary bishops and clerics of Los Angeles. This year’s event was held under the auspices of the Filipino Ministry of the Archdiocese of Los Angeles.

The Philippine Consulate General joined the different parish ministries, Catholic associations, civic and non-governmental organizations and Filipino-American children as angels in the Procession that heralded the Eucharistic celebration.

Philippine Consulate General in Los Angeles

The Consulate General of the Philippines in Los Angeles was established in 1947 to implement Philippine foreign policy within its jurisdiction and foster closer relations with the ever-growing Filipino-American community. It serves the needs of the largest Filipino community in the United States through the following services: assistance to distressed Filipinos, economic diplomacy, issuance of passports and visas, civil registration, notarials and other legal services, and the promotion of Philippine culture.
